Brisbane Lions
The Brisbane Lions are a professional Australian rules football team based in Brisbane, Queensland. They were founded in 1996 through the merger of two existing clubs, the Brisbane Bears and the Fitzroy Lions. The Lions have a rich history of success, having won four AFL premierships in their relatively short existence.

Matilda
Matilda the kangaroo was the mascot of the 1982 Commonwealth Games in Brisbane. Standing over 13 meters tall and weighing six tonnes, she was a giant of a kangaroo! She could turn her head, her ears could wriggle, and her eyes could wink and blink. Her pouch doubled as a door, which opened during the opening ceremony to let out 20 children, dressed as joeys, who ran out two by two for a trampoline display.
After the games, Matilda ended up at the entrance to Cade's County Waterpark on the Gold Coast. In 2009, she was sold to Puma Energy who applied to re-erect her at the Matilda petrol station on the Gold Coast Highway in Tugun. However, after the Gold Coast City Council deemed it breached its planning regulations, she was relocated to the Matilda fuel station on the Bruce Highway at Kybong.
